10 tips praktis dan praktik terbaik untuk mengoptimalkan kinerja situs WordPress.

Baca dalam 2 menit.
2026-03-16
2026-06-04
2,268
Saya mendapatkan komisi ketika Anda berbelanja melalui tautan di bawah ini, tanpa biaya tambahan untuk Anda.

Di situs web, kecepatan pengunduhan (loading speed) memainkan peran yang sangat penting, baik dalam hal pengalaman pengguna (user experience) maupun peringkat di mesin pencari (search engine rankings). Sebuah situs WordPress yang cepat dan responsif tidak hanya dapat meningkatkan kepuasan pengguna, tetapi juga dapat secara efektif mengurangi tingkat pengunjung yang langsung meninggalkan situs (bounce rate) dan meningkatkan tingkat konversi (conversion rate). Artikel ini akan secara sistematis memperkenalkan sepuluh trik praktis dan praktik terbaik yang telah teruji, dari berbagai aspek, untuk membantu Anda meningkatkan kinerja situs WordPress Anda secara signifikan.

Optimisasi File Gambar dan Media

Gambar biasanya merupakan sumber daya (resource) dengan ukuran terbesar dalam sebuah halaman web, dan mengoptimalkannya merupakan cara yang paling langsung serta efektif untuk meningkatkan kinerja (performance) situs web.

Melakukan kompresi gambar yang tepat dan memilih format yang sesuai

Sebelum mengunggah gambar ke perpustakaan media, gunakan alat untuk melakukan kompresi yang tidak merusak kualitas gambar (lossless compression) atau kompresi yang tidak mempengaruhi tampilan visualnya (visually lossless compression). Strategi pemilihan format yang direkomendasikan adalah sebagai berikut: untuk foto dan gambar yang kompleks, utamakan penggunaan format tertentu..jpgFormat dan atur kualitasnya dengan tepat (umumnya antara 75–85%); untuk ikon, logo, atau grafik yang memiliki warna sederhana dan area berwarna solid yang luas, pastikan untuk menggunakan format yang sesuai..pngatau yang lebih modern.webpBanyak plugin untuk meningkatkan kinerja WordPress, seperti…ShortPixelImagifyEWWW Image OptimizerFitur ini memungkinkan kompresi dan konversi gambar secara otomatis saat proses pengunggahan, atau dalam jumlah besar, di dalam media library.

推荐阅读 Cara Mengoptimalkan Kecepatan Situs WordPress: Panduan Kinerja Lengkap dari Pemula hingga Ahli

Aktifkan format gambar modern dan pengunduhan gambar yang bersifat “inert” (tidak langsung dimuat saat halaman dibuka).

WebPDalam hal kualitas visual yang setara, format tersebut umumnya lebih baik daripada…JPEGPNGKode produk: “Xiao 25-35%”. Anda dapat mengaktifkannya melalui plugin atau konfigurasi server (misalnya, pada Nginx).ngx_http_image_filter_module) Otomatis menyediakan fitur tersebut untuk browser-browser yang didukung.WebPGambar. Selain itu, pastikan untuk mengaktifkan fitur “Lazy Load” (Pemuatan Lambat). Teknologi ini memungkinkan pemuatan gambar yang berada di luar jangkauan tampilan halaman untuk ditunda hingga pengguna menggeser layar ke arah gambar tersebut. Inti WordPress versi terbaru sudah dilengkapi dengan fitur pemuatan gambar secara lambat yang dasar, dan Anda dapat menggunakannya.wp_enqueue_scriptFungsi tersebut digunakan untuk memuat pustaka JavaScript yang lebih canggih (seperti…)lozad.js) atau ditingkatkan dengan menggunakan plugin kinerja.

UltaHost – Hosting untuk WordPress
Jaminan pengembalian uang dalam 30 hari, bandwidth dan basis data yang tidak terbatas, perlindungan DDoS gratis, diskon 50% untuk pembelian selama 3 tahun (dari harga normal: 50%).

Memanfaatkan mekanisme cache dengan efisien

Caching merupakan teknologi kunci untuk mengurangi beban server dan mempercepat pengiriman halaman web. Dengan menyimpan salinan statis pada berbagai tingkatan, caching mencegah eksekusi ulang kueri database yang memakan waktu serta proses pemrosesan PHP yang berulang-ulang.

Mengonfigurasi cache halaman (page cache) dan cache objek (object cache)

Caching halaman merupakan jenis caching yang paling efektif, karena menyimpan seluruh konten HTML dari halaman tersebut dan langsung menyajikannya kepada pengunjung berikutnya. Ada beberapa plugin caching yang sangat baik, seperti…WP RocketW3 Total CacheLiteSpeed Cache(Jika server Anda menggunakan LiteSpeed, fitur ini dapat dengan mudah diimplementasikan.) Untuk situs web dengan lalu lintas tinggi atau banyak konten dinamis, Object Caching dapat secara signifikan meningkatkan kinerja. Fitur ini menyimpan hasil kueri dari basis data dalam cache. Dengan menginstalnya…RedisMemcachedEkspansi, dan lakukan hal tersebut di WordPress.wp-config.phpLakukan konfigurasi yang sesuai pada file tersebut, sehingga cache objek yang bersifat persisten dapat diaktifkan.

Menggunakan cache browser dan CDN (Content Delivery Network) untuk mempercepat proses pengunduhan dan penayangan konten.

Dengan mengatur header HTTP (seperti…)ExpiresCache-ControlHal tersebut dapat memerintahkan browser pengunjung untuk menyimpan sumber daya statis (seperti gambar, file CSS, file JavaScript) dalam cache untuk jangka waktu tertentu. Dengan demikian, pengunjung yang kembali ke situs web tersebut tidak perlu mengunduh kembali sumber daya tersebut. Fitur ini sangat membantu mengurangi beban pada server dan mempercepat proses pengunduhan. Plugin cache umumnya menyediakan fitur ini. Selain itu, sumber daya statis, bahkan seluruh situs web, dapat didistribusikan ke jaringan distribusi konten (Content Delivery Network/CDN) yang berada di seluruh dunia, sehingga pengunjung dapat mengakses situs web dengan lebih cepat dan lebih stabil.CloudflareStackPathKeyCDNHal ini memungkinkan pengguna untuk mendapatkan data dari node terdekat berdasarkan lokasi geografis mereka, sehingga secara signifikan mengurangi waktu tunggu (delay).

Mengurangi dan mengoptimalkan sumber daya kode (code resources).

Kode yang berlebihan dan tidak teroptimalkan merupakan penyebab utama lambatnya proses pengunduhan situs web. Sangat penting untuk menjaga kode tetap ringkas dan efisien.

推荐阅读 Cara Mengoptimalkan Kecepatan Situs WordPress: Panduan Lengkap Dari Pemula Hingga Ahli

Menggabungkan dan meminimalkan file CSS serta JavaScript

Setiap file CSS dan JavaScript akan menghasilkan satu permintaan HTTP. Dengan menggabungkan beberapa file menjadi satu file (atau hanya beberapa file saja), lalu meminimalkan ukurannya (dengan menghilangkan spasi, komentar, dan baris baru), jumlah permintaan serta ukuran file dapat dikurangi secara signifikan. Sebagian besar plugin untuk meningkatkan kinerja web menyediakan fitur ini. Saat menggabungkan file-file tersebut, perlu memperhatikan hubungan ketergantungan antar skrip agar tidak terjadi kesalahan. Anda juga dapat melakukannya secara manual menggunakan alat-alat tertentu.UglifyJS(Digunakan untuk JS) DanCSSNano(Digunakan untuk CSS), kemudian melalui…wp_enqueue_stylewp_enqueue_scriptFungsi tersebut telah diimpor dengan benar.

Membersihkan basis data dan menghapus plugin yang tidak berguna.

Database WordPress akan terus menumpuk versi yang telah diperbarui, komentar yang tidak berguna, data sementara yang sudah kedaluwarsa, serta informasi lainnya yang bersifat redundan seiring berjalannya waktu. Untuk mengatasi hal ini, gunakan secara teratur plugin seperti…WP-OptimizeAdvanced Database CleanerLakukan pembersihan. Selain itu, pastikan untuk menonaktifkan dan menghapus semua plugin serta tema yang tidak lagi digunakan. Meskipun dalam keadaan tidak aktif, plugin dan tema tersebut masih dapat berisi kode yang dipanggil oleh modul inti atau plugin lainnya, sehingga menambah beban dan proses pemeriksaan yang tidak perlu.functions.phpDalam file tersebut, Anda juga dapat menghapus fitur default WordPress yang tidak diperlukan, misalnya dengan…remove_actionFungsi ini menonaktifkan skrip penggunaan emoji dan tautan RSS Feed.

Memilih host dan tema yang berkualitas

Infrastruktur dan kerangka kerja tematik (theme framework) merupakan fondasi utama kinerja sebuah situs web. Pilihan yang salah dapat langsung membatasi potensi kinerja situs tersebut sejak awal.

hosting.com hosting bersama
Kinerja tinggi, dilengkapi dengan CPU AMD EPYC, penyimpanan SSD NVMe, dan LiteSpeed, dukungan internal ahli 24 jam sehari, langkah-langkah keamanan canggih termasuk SSL, brute force, malware, dan perlindungan DDoS, menghemat hingga 731 TB/bulan.

Evaluasi dan pilih solusi hosting berkinerja tinggi.

Meskipun hosting bersama (shared hosting) lebih murah, sumber dayanya (CPU, memori) umumnya dibagikan dengan banyak situs lain, yang dapat menyebabkan kendala kinerja. Untuk situs web yang memiliki lalu lintas yang cukup tinggi dan kebutuhan kinerja yang spesifik, sebaiknya mempertimbangkan untuk beralih ke VPS (Virtual Private Server), server dedicated, atau hosting WordPress yang dilengkapi dengan fitur manajemen khusus. Hosting jenis ini biasanya telah dioptimalkan khusus untuk WordPress, dilengkapi dengan cache bawaan, fitur keamanan, dan pembaruan otomatis, serta menawarkan penyimpanan yang lebih cepat (misalnya SSD) dan dukungan untuk versi PHP yang lebih baru.

Pilih tema yang ringan (tidak membutuhkan banyak sumber daya) dan memiliki kode yang terstruktur dengan baik (sesuai standar pengembangan).

Sebuah tema yang berdesain rumit dan mengandung banyak fitur yang tidak digunakan (terutama tema “serba bisa” yang dilengkapi dengan alat pembangun halaman berbasis drag-and-drop) dapat menyebabkan penurunan kinerja situs web secara signifikan. Sebaiknya pilih tema yang berfokus pada kecepatan, kode yang ringkas, dan mematuhi standar pengkodean WordPress, seperti tema blok resmi atau tema ringan yang memiliki reputasi baik. Sebelum mengaktifkan tema baru, Anda dapat menggunakan versi demo alat pengukur kecepatan situs web online (seperti Google PageSpeed Insights) untuk melakukan penilaian awal. Selain itu, hindari menambahkan terlalu banyak iframe atau skrip dari layanan pihak ketiga ke dalam halaman, seperti plugin media sosial atau alat obrolan real-time, karena hal tersebut dapat menghambat proses rendering halaman.

Menyimpulkan.

Mengoptimalkan kinerja situs web WordPress merupakan sebuah proses yang bersifat sistematis, yang melibatkan aspek front-end dan back-end, kode, serta sumber daya lainnya. Mulailah dengan langkah-langkah dasar namun efektif, seperti optimisasi gambar dan pengaturan cache, lalu lanjutkan ke penyederhanaan kode, pemeliharaan basis data, serta memastikan bahwa lingkungan hosting dan kerangka kerja tema (theme framework) berada dalam kondisi yang optimal. Sepuluh tips ini membentuk sebuah pendekatan yang komprehensif untuk meningkatkan kinerja situs web. Pemantauan berkelanjutan (menggunakan alat seperti GTmetrix atau Pingdom) dan pengoptimalan yang berulang-ulang sangat penting. Ingatlah bahwa proses optimisasi kinerja tidak memiliki titik akhir; seiring dengan pertumbuhan konten situs dan perkembangan teknologi, penting untuk secara berkala meninjau kembali dan menerapkan praktik-praktik terbaik ini agar situs Anda tetap memberikan pengalaman penggunaan yang cepat dan lancar.

推荐阅读 CDN (Content Delivery Network): Panduan Definitif untuk Mempercepat Akses Situs Web dan Meningkatkan Pengalaman Pengguna.

FAQ - Pertanyaan yang Sering Diajukan.

Apa yang harus dilakukan jika konten baru situs web tidak muncul setelah cache diaktifkan?

Ini merupakan fenomena yang normal, karena cache menyediakan salinan statis dari konten lama. Solusinya adalah dengan membersihkan cache. Hampir semua plugin cache menyediakan tombol “Bersihkan Semua Cache” atau “Bersihkan Cache Halaman Tertentu” di panel administrasi. Setelah pembaruan penting dilakukan, Anda dapat melakukan hal ini secara manual. Beberapa plugin tingkat lanjut juga mendukung pengaturan aturan pembersihan cache otomatis, misalnya secara otomatis membersihkan cache artikel dan halaman utama ketika artikel tersebut diperbarui.

Bagaimana cara menangani masalah kesulitan dalam melakukan login ke backend situs web atau tampilan yang tidak normal setelah menggunakan CDN (Content Delivery Network)?

Ini biasanya terjadi karena CDN (Content Delivery Network) juga menyimpan (meng-cache) konten yang dibuat oleh administrator./wp-admin/Masalah tersebut kemungkinan disebabkan oleh halaman atau konten dinamis. Konfigurasi yang benar adalah dengan mengeluarkan area administrator serta fitur-fitur dinamis (seperti keranjang belanja, status login pengguna) dari cache CDN. Di panel administrasi penyedia layanan CDN, Anda dapat menambahkan aturan khusus untuk mengatur hal tersebut./wp-admin//wp-login.phpPath tersebut, atau Cookie untuk pengguna yang sudah terdaftar (seperti…)wordpress_logged_in_Atur opsi “Bypass Cache”. Cara melakukan pengaturan tersebut dapat dilihat di dokumen resmi CDN yang Anda gunakan.

Hosting bersama InterServer.
Hosting bersama seharga $2,50 USD per bulan, diskon $0,1 USD untuk bulan pertama dengan kode promo tryinterserver, serta 461 skrip aplikasi cloud yang dapat diinstal dengan sekali klik.

Bagaimana cara menentukan apakah situs web saya memerlukan cache objek (seperti Redis)?

Anda dapat mengamati proses pencarian data di basis data saat situs web sedang diunduh (diload). Pasang plugin untuk memantau aktivitas pencarian tersebut (seperti…).Query MonitorPada bagian bawah halaman, Anda dapat melihat jumlah permintaan (query) dan waktu yang dibutuhkan untuk menyelesaikan permintaan tersebut. Jika jumlah permintaan sangat banyak (misalnya lebih dari 100 kali) atau total waktu yang dibutuhkan untuk menyelesaikan permintaan tersebut cukup lama (misalnya lebih dari 0,5 detik), dan situs web Anda memiliki lalu lintas yang cukup tinggi atau banyak konten dinamis (seperti media sosial, forum), maka mengaktifkan cache objek dapat memberikan peningkatan yang signifikan dalam kinerja situs web. Untuk situs web yang sederhana dengan konten statis, cache halaman biasanya sudah cukup untuk meningkatkan kinerja situs.

Bagaimana cara memperbaiki masalah gangguan pada tampilan atau fungsi situs web setelah kode dikompresi dan digabungkan?

Hal ini biasanya terjadi karena proses penggabungan (merging) atau pemadatan (minimizing) kode mengacaukan urutan eksekusi atau hubungan ketergantungan antar bagian kode, atau karena file yang sebenarnya tidak perlu dikompresi justru dikompresi (misalnya file yang sudah dalam bentuk terkompresi).jquery.min.jsPertama-tama, di pengaturan plugin kinerja, cobalah untuk menghilangkan atau meminimalkan beberapa opsi secara bertahap: matikan dulu fitur pengurangan/penyatuan kode JavaScript, lalu refresh halaman web untuk melihat apakah kinerja menjadi lebih baik; jika kinerja membaik, berarti masalahnya ada pada kode JavaScript. Jika tidak, periksa kode CSS. Setelah menemukan sumber masalah, Anda dapat menambahkan file tertentu yang menyebabkan masalah (misalnya file JavaScript khusus dari suatu plugin) ke dalam “daftar pengecualian” di pengaturan plugin, sehingga file tersebut tidak ikut dalam proses pengurangan/penyatuan kode.